Police appeal

WARNING this post contains many large images, and may take a while to load,

"Police are appealing for information following a Non - stop fatal Road
Traffic Collision which happened around 21.42 hours on Sunday 5.9.04, on the
northbound section of the M6 motorway between Keele Motorway Service Area and
Junction 16.

The collision resulted in two vehicles leaving the carriageway.
This resulted in the death of a 41 year old lorry driver from Crewe in Cheshire. Mr Painter
leaves a wife and three children, aged 8 - 19yrs. The other driver received
minor injuries was treated overnight at Stoke City Hospital and released home
to North Wales.

The Goods vehicle involved stopped momentarily at the scene according to
an eye witness then continued with its journey Northbound.

Police are asking for people to contact them on 0121 322 6025 if they can
identify the livery of the Companies of the goods vehicles depicted on the
slides from CCTV footage taken by cameras near to the scene.

They wish to eliminate these 4 vehicles from their enquiries and also appeal
for witnesses to the incident that may not have come forward."

The first red unit does look like a MAN older version or possibly an Iveco. It also looks like it is pulling a T I P rental trailer

The second Unit looks like a Volvo FH (older type), possibly a right hand drive, due to it seems to have a large mirror assembly on the its left hand side, but it is possible that one has been changed to double mirrors, if you know what I mean. It also looks like it running on low profile tyres.

The third one, the wagon and drag, looks like a standard height Volvo FM (older type) with fairly large wind deflector on its roof.

The fourth one is a DAF XF mid roof height. The letters in red on the trailer look like VG. Looks like its running on normal height tyres to me.
